The Spain Suppliers Ethical Trade Forum is driven by the following supermarkets in the United Kingdom; Sainsbury’s, The Co-operative Food, Marks & Spencer, Tesco, Waitrose and ASDA, as well as some Importing Companies in the United Kingdom.

The objective of the Forum is to find an adequate space to share experiences and best practices with other related organizations, comment openly on the challenges and work in collaboration to improve working conditions in the agricultural sector. It is aimed at key operating personnel responsible for managing the welfare of workers in production sites and producer companies.
This event, ‘Motivation of the workers and the retention of talent’, was organized by Conexión Social with the support of a Working Group formed by some Importing Companies and Suppliers. There was a short waiting list the previous week, but in the end all the providers that registered were invited to the Forum. Amount to 48 delegates attended the Forum. In the initial presentations, attendees were encouraged to participate actively throughout the day and, as a result, numerous ideas and interesting comments were received on all the topics discussed. In addition, there was participation in interactive exercises and debates, as well as comments and ideas written in post-its that were stuck on the walls of the room.

Throughout the day, proposals for topics to be worked on in the next Forums were collected and, after finishing the debate with the Working Groups, they were detailed and voted on. The result was the following:

  • Measure commitment on ethical issues – 13
  • Recognition – Leadership – CSR – 15
  • Overtime Management – 28
  • Ethical audits – 6
  • Worker evaluation and monitoring – 19
  • Training middle managers – 30
  • ETT Management – 4
  • Motivation with stress – 8
  • Collaboration Management – 21
